当前位置: 首页 > wzjs >正文

梅州建站怎么做装修网站设计图推荐

梅州建站怎么做,装修网站设计图推荐,app 外包开发公司,微信朋友圈推广文案在数字通信中,FTN(Full-Transmit-Null)是一种调制技术,用于在有限带宽的信道中传输数据。FTN调制通过在符号之间插入零值,使得频谱在符号速率的整数倍处为零,从而减少频谱重叠。硬判决是一种简单的解调方式…

在数字通信中,FTN(Full-Transmit-Null)是一种调制技术,用于在有限带宽的信道中传输数据。FTN调制通过在符号之间插入零值,使得频谱在符号速率的整数倍处为零,从而减少频谱重叠。硬判决是一种简单的解调方式,根据接收信号的幅度或相位直接判断符号。

基于MATLAB的FTN调制和硬判决的实现示例,包括不同压缩因子(如0.8、0.7、1)的影响。

1. FTN调制

FTN调制通过在符号之间插入零值来实现。压缩因子(shadow factor)决定了符号之间的零值数量。压缩因子为1表示没有压缩,符号之间没有插入零值;压缩因子小于1表示有压缩,符号之间插入零值。

1.1 生成FTN调制信号
function [tx_signal, tx_signal_compressed] = ftn_modulate(data, M, shadow_factor)% 参数:% data: 输入数据,一个行向量% M: 调制阶数(例如,M=4表示QPSK)% shadow_factor: 压缩因子(例如,0.8、0.7、1)% 将数据映射到星座点constellation = exp(1j * 2 * pi * (0:M-1) / M);tx_signal = constellation(data);% 插入零值以实现FTN调制num_zeros = floor(1 / shadow_factor) - 1;tx_signal_compressed = zeros(1, length(tx_signal) * (num_zeros + 1));tx_signal_compressed(1:1+num_zeros:end) = tx_signal;
end

2. 硬判决

硬判决是一种简单的解调方式,根据接收信号的幅度或相位直接判断符号。FTN传输端的发送以及硬判决,含有发送波形不同压缩影子0.8 0.7 1

2.1 硬判决解调
function demodulated_data = hard_decision(rx_signal, M)% 参数:% rx_signal: 接收信号% M: 调制阶数(例如,M=4表示QPSK)% 生成星座点constellation = exp(1j * 2 * pi * (0:M-1) / M);% 硬判决解调demodulated_data = zeros(1, length(rx_signal));for i = 1:length(rx_signal)[~, idx] = min(abs(rx_signal(i) - constellation));demodulated_data(i) = idx - 1;end
end

3. 仿真示例

以下是一个完整的仿真示例,包括FTN调制、信道传输和硬判决解调。

3.1 生成随机数据
% 参数设置
M = 4; % 调制阶数(QPSK)
data_length = 1000; % 数据长度
shadow_factors = [0.8, 0.7, 1]; % 压缩因子% 生成随机数据
data = randi([0, M-1], 1, data_length);
3.2 FTN调制
% 初始化发送信号
tx_signals = cell(1, length(shadow_factors));% 对每个压缩因子进行FTN调制
for i = 1:length(shadow_factors)[tx_signal, tx_signal_compressed] = ftn_modulate(data, M, shadow_factors(i));tx_signals{i} = tx_signal_compressed;
end
3.3 信道传输

假设信道是加性高斯白噪声(AWGN)信道。

% 信道噪声
snr_db = 20; % 信噪比(dB)
rx_signals = cell(1, length(shadow_factors));
for i = 1:length(shadow_factors)rx_signals{i} = awgn(tx_signals{i}, snr_db, 'measured');
end
3.4 硬判决解调
% 初始化解调数据
demodulated_data = cell(1, length(shadow_factors));% 对每个接收信号进行硬判决解调
for i = 1:length(shadow_factors)demodulated_data{i} = hard_decision(rx_signals{i}, M);
end
3.5 计算误码率
% 计算误码率
ber = zeros(1, length(shadow_factors));
for i = 1:length(shadow_factors)ber(i) = sum(data ~= demodulated_data{i}(1:data_length)) / data_length;
end% 显示结果
disp('误码率:');
disp(ber);

4. 结果分析

通过上述仿真,可以观察到不同压缩因子对误码率的影响。通常,压缩因子越小,符号之间的零值越多,频谱重叠越少,误码率越低。然而,压缩因子越小,频谱效率也越低。

5. 可视化

绘制发送信号和接收信号的波形,以便直观观察FTN调制和信道传输的效果。

5.1 绘制波形
% 绘制发送信号和接收信号
figure;
for i = 1:length(shadow_factors)subplot(length(shadow_factors), 2, 2*i-1);plot(real(tx_signals{i}));title(['发送信号,压缩因子 = ', num2str(shadow_factors(i))]);xlabel('样本');ylabel('实部');subplot(length(shadow_factors), 2, 2*i);plot(real(rx_signals{i}));title(['接收信号,压缩因子 = ', num2str(shadow_factors(i))]);xlabel('样本');ylabel('实部');
end

通过上述步骤,可以实现FTN调制和硬判决解调,并分析不同压缩因子对误码率的影响。希望这个示例对你有所帮助。如果有任何问题或需要进一步的帮助,请随时提问。


文章转载自:

http://FEG9xrSf.LgqdL.cn
http://UXMxFQvb.LgqdL.cn
http://4j1TW8RH.LgqdL.cn
http://LIoR78jz.LgqdL.cn
http://P281RFAV.LgqdL.cn
http://Ptn1gQX5.LgqdL.cn
http://aKPhPV3G.LgqdL.cn
http://nZFEyoT8.LgqdL.cn
http://vvtF9e53.LgqdL.cn
http://d5D80Odv.LgqdL.cn
http://VAGJqdEJ.LgqdL.cn
http://CQvKQ9Tg.LgqdL.cn
http://g61GY049.LgqdL.cn
http://YDKN20gV.LgqdL.cn
http://xCu8PwlM.LgqdL.cn
http://GeUYiLSq.LgqdL.cn
http://Mr18c2dm.LgqdL.cn
http://DumuATNm.LgqdL.cn
http://CwKywinO.LgqdL.cn
http://pVuPi9f2.LgqdL.cn
http://vpDu9AQf.LgqdL.cn
http://5TEBD7nD.LgqdL.cn
http://eSyoIXQo.LgqdL.cn
http://7qc9oMky.LgqdL.cn
http://bcxEyoYi.LgqdL.cn
http://xejnw5nR.LgqdL.cn
http://DPtwZaCT.LgqdL.cn
http://LZ3LJiFf.LgqdL.cn
http://bkvjsCoW.LgqdL.cn
http://AB7eqwMf.LgqdL.cn
http://www.dtcms.com/wzjs/709103.html

相关文章:

  • 南通网站建设策划浙江网站建站
  • 抓取网站后台网站续费模版
  • 想看外国的网站怎么做想学软件编程 哪个学校好啊
  • 安卓网站客户端制作软件网站建设报告论文
  • 一级a做爰片免费网站国产黄页号码是什么意思啊?
  • 好大夫官方网站网上预约挂号东莞网站设计开发
  • 在哪个网站做ppt模板赚钱对比网页设计网站
  • 泉州茶叶网站建设东阳实惠营销型网站建设厂家
  • 网站迁移教程wordpress钉钉登陆
  • 小程序定制公司外包赣州seo外包怎么收费
  • t恤定制网站微信网页版无法登录
  • 淘宝店铺网站建设wordpress cms社交
  • 手机相册备份网站源码搜索引擎优化包括哪些方面
  • 西安大型网站开发seo深度优化服务
  • 3d网站制作品牌网站建设需要哪些规划
  • 乐都网站建设哪家好wordpress粘贴word
  • 做定制网站多少钱福建网站建设价格
  • 盈利的网站logo和网站主色调
  • 建了一个网站 如何找到放图片的文件夹网站建设的流程该怎么确定
  • 网站平面模板网站的建设周期与阶段
  • 网络舆情分析的免费网站四川省建筑市场管理平台
  • 怎样做辅导班的网站大气的网络公司名字
  • 用wordpress作下载站点网站统计排名
  • 自建网站管理高端网站建设网页设计
  • 网站开发答辩知识点网络营销培训课程
  • 单页网站程序小程序电商平台开发
  • 互联网保险有哪些网站排名优化平台
  • 网站建设总体目标影视投资销售怎么找客户
  • 内网怎么做网站服务器做网站用html好还是vue好
  • 衡水网站建设套餐宁波优化推广找哪家